Versatile Outerwear & Jackets
Lightweight packable jackets deliver weather protection without consuming precious suitcase real estate. Performance fabrics like GORE-TEX PACLITE offer waterproofing and breathability in packages that fold into hand-sized pouches. Brands like Patagonia and Arc'teryx engineer technical shells maintaining comfort across temperature swings while looking sharp enough for European cafes.
Multi-pocket designs from Eddie Bauer and North Face provide organization for essentials like passports and phones. Water-resistant windbreakers with hoods handle unexpected downpours. Packable down coats compress dramatically while delivering warmth for chilly evenings. The key is selecting neutral colors that coordinate with multiple outfits and fabrics that resist wrinkles after emerging from compression.
What makes a travel jacket truly packable? Look for jackets that fold into their own pockets or stuff sacks, ideally compressing to fist-sized bundles. Weights under 12 ounces indicate serious packability without sacrificing weather protection or durability.
Do packable jackets stay warm enough for cold destinations? Down-insulated packable jackets provide impressive warmth-to-weight ratios, with 650-fill power or higher maintaining body heat in temperatures down to freezing while remaining lightweight and compressible.
Can one jacket work for both casual and dressy occasions? Neutral-colored technical shells in black, navy, or charcoal pair equally well with high-quality jeans for daytime exploring or dress pants for evening dining when layered appropriately.

Comfortable Walking Shoes
Supportive footwear proves non-negotiable for travel success. Orthopedic features like arch support and cushioned footbeds prevent fatigue during museum marathons and cobblestone navigation. Modern designs from brands like Vionic and ABEO incorporate technical support systems into contemporary silhouettes that photograph well alongside stylish outfits.
Breaking in shoes before departure eliminates blister risks. Versatile neutral colors maximize outfit coordination. Waterproof options like Nike React Pegasus Trail GORE-TEX handle rainy days without compromising breathability. The best travel shoes balance comfort technology with refined aesthetics suitable for both hiking trails and wine bar terraces.
How many pairs of shoes should travelers pack? Three pairs cover most scenarios: primary walking sneakers with excellent support, dressier flats or loafers for evenings, and lightweight sandals or slip-ons for beach destinations or easy airport security.
Are expensive walking shoes worth the investment for travel? Quality walking shoes with proper arch support and cushioning prevent foot pain that ruins trips, making premium options from brands like ECCO or Mephisto worthwhile investments for serious travelers.
Can walking shoes look stylish enough for nicer restaurants? Contemporary walking shoes from New Balance, On, and Allbirds offer sleek minimalist designs in leather and neutral tones that pair appropriately with dresses or tailored pants for upscale dining.
Wrinkle-Resistant Pants & Bottoms
Performance fabric trousers maintain crisp appearance straight from suitcases. Polyester blends and technical synthetics from brands like Athleta and Anatomie offer four-way stretch with moisture-wicking properties. These pants handle compression in packing cubes while retaining their shape for business meetings or elegant dinners without ironing.
Quick-dry capabilities enable sink washing during extended trips. Hidden pockets with zipper closures provide security for valuables in crowded markets. Pull-on waistbands with subtle elastic eliminate discomfort during long flights. The best travel pants feel as comfortable as leggings while looking polished enough for professional settings or upscale restaurants.
What fabric blend resists wrinkles most effectively? Polyester and spandex blends between 88 percent polyester and 12 percent spandex provide optimal wrinkle resistance while maintaining professional appearance and comfortable stretch for all-day wear.
Do wrinkle-resistant pants require special care? Most wrinkle-resistant travel pants are machine washable and air-dry quickly, with fabrics engineered to release wrinkles naturally without ironing when hung promptly after washing or unpacking.
Can dressy travel pants work for active sightseeing? Modern travel pants from Eddie Bauer and Athleta incorporate athletic stretch and moisture management into dressy silhouettes, functioning equally well for walking tours and business dinners.
Travel Bags & Crossbody Options
Anti-theft crossbody bags combine security features with stylish designs. Slash-resistant materials reinforced with steel mesh prevent bag-cutting theft attempts. RFID-blocking pockets protect credit cards from electronic pickpocketing. Locking zipper systems from Pacsafe and Travelon deter casual theft in crowded tourist areas without sacrificing aesthetic appeal.
Adjustable crossbody straps distribute weight evenly during extended wear. Multiple compartments organize essentials for quick access through airport security. Machine-washable materials maintain fresh appearance despite daily use. The ideal travel bag holds daily necessities while looking appropriate for upscale destinations and casual market exploring.
Are anti-theft features really necessary for travel bags? Anti-theft features provide peace of mind in crowded European metros, busy markets, and tourist-heavy areas where pickpocketing remains common, making slash-resistant materials and locking zippers worthwhile investments.
What size crossbody bag works best for sightseeing? Medium crossbody bags measuring roughly 9-11 inches wide provide optimal storage for wallet, phone, camera, and essentials without becoming burdensome during all-day exploring or causing shoulder strain.
Can anti-theft bags still look fashionable? Contemporary anti-theft bags from Baggallini, Arden Cove, and Eric Javits incorporate security features into leather designs and stylish silhouettes indistinguishable from traditional luxury crossbody bags.
Layering Pieces & Scarves
Versatile wraps function as scarves, shawls, blankets, and fashion accessories. Cashmere travel wraps from White + Warren or Madigan provide warmth without bulk. Oversized dimensions allow multiple wearing configurations while occupying minimal luggage space. Convertible designs like Encircled Chrysalis Cardi transform into eight different styles from cardigans to dresses.
Lightweight silk scarves offer sun protection and modesty coverage for religious sites. Hidden pocket designs from Speakeasy Travel Supply secure passports against pickpockets. Machine-washable materials maintain freshness through extended journeys. Strategic scarf selection in neutral colors coordinates with entire wardrobes while adding elegant finishing touches to simple outfits.
What scarf size offers maximum travel versatility? Oversized scarves measuring roughly 30 by 80 inches provide enough fabric to function as wraps, shawls, or blankets while still draping elegantly as traditional scarves for multiple styling options.
Should travelers pack scarves for warm weather destinations? Lightweight cotton or silk scarves prove essential in warm climates for sun protection, modest coverage when visiting temples or religious sites, and air-conditioned restaurant warmth.
How many scarves should fit in a travel capsule? One versatile neutral-colored wrap or large scarf handles most scenarios, with room for one additional accent scarf in complementary color for outfit variety without excessive packing.
Versatile Tops & Shirts
Wrinkle-free blouses maintain professional appearance through compression and repeated wear. Tencel and modal fabrics from JudyP and Anatomie offer buttery softness with natural moisture-wicking properties. Quick-dry capabilities enable sink washing with overnight drying. Button-down shirts provide sun protection while transitioning from beach cover-ups to polished dinner attire.
Performance fabrics incorporate UPF sun protection and odor resistance for extended wear between washing. Neutral colors maximize mix-and-match potential with limited wardrobe pieces. Tops with built-in shelf bras eliminate separate undergarment packing. The best travel tops look fresh after emerging from packing cubes without requiring steaming or ironing.
How many tops create an adequate travel capsule? Six versatile tops including tank tops, t-shirts, and button-downs in coordinating neutral colors pair with three bottoms to create numerous outfit combinations for week-long trips.
Do wrinkle-free tops really stay smooth in luggage? Properly engineered wrinkle-resistant fabrics from brands like Chico's Travelers Collection and Eddie Bauer Departure line emerge smooth from packing cubes with minimal compression marks that hang out overnight.
Can performance fabric tops work for dressy occasions? Modern performance tops from Spanx and Anatomie incorporate technical fabrics into refined silhouettes with details like ruching, draping, and elegant necklines suitable for upscale restaurants and events.
Travel Dresses & Accessories
Packable dresses offer complete outfits in single garments. Jersey knit construction from wool& and Quince resists wrinkles while providing comfortable stretch. Hidden pockets secure essentials during sightseeing. Convertible lengths transition from casual daytime exploring to elegant evening dining through strategic accessorizing and layering.
Merino wool dresses from Icebreaker provide natural odor resistance for extended wear between washing. Technical fabrics offer UPF sun protection and moisture-wicking capabilities. Sleeveless designs layer under jackets for temperature regulation. The best travel dresses maintain polished appearance from dawn museum visits through sunset dinner reservations without wardrobe changes.
What dress style offers maximum travel versatility? Knee-length jersey dresses in solid dark colors with pockets provide appropriate coverage for religious sites while dressing up or down through accessories from casual sandals to heels.
How do wrinkle-free dresses perform in real suitcases? Modern travel dresses from brands like Eddie Bauer and Athleta emerge from compressed packing ready to wear, with jersey knits and technical fabrics designed to release compression marks naturally.
Can one dress work for multiple occasions? Strategic dress selection in neutral colors with simple silhouettes transitions from daytime sightseeing to evening dining through layering with scarves, changing shoes, and adding jewelry without requiring outfit changes.
